The duties that the incumbent of the vacancy will be expected to perform. Duties Description The Region 4 Wildlife Unit oversees 18 Wildlife Management Areas (WMA) in the 9-county region. WMAs are maintained to provide wildlife habitat and public use, such as: hunting, trapping, fishing and wildlife observation. This position is focused on providing and maintaining public access to these lands. Typical duties involve maintaining informational kiosks, parking lots and observation structures, conducting trail work; monitoring gates that control vehicle access; putting up signage, painting and signing property boundaries in deep woods and large forest tracts; and making compliance checks of groups holding permits to conduct special activities on the WMAs. The position may involve lifting up to 50lbs, working with hand tools and driving a work vehicle over an hour to reach WMAs. Additional duties may involve working on WMA habitat improvement projects, including invasive species work, including both manual and chemical control. This position may also be involved with assisting with surveys and management of wildlife species, including handling wildlife and wildlife carcasses. The candidate must be comfortable working independently in all kinds of weather and in locations with difficult terrain and limited or no cell phone service.

The minimum qualifications required for this vacancy. Minimum Qualifications Thirty (30) semester credit hours, including 12 semester credit hours in fisheries, marine resources or wildlife management; mariculture; marine biology; aquaculture; aquatic, marine or terrestrial ecology; zoology; marine technology; botany; limnology; hydrology; or oceanography.
